Output 50bb96f0120c81d7116cb3f044f1c52e7d4f669c92b1a8f202bfc8795c02a538:4

value
10634525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 115986464df2ae646d1e37684e3eb511b24b1d78 OP_EQUAL
address
M9UtxxptGvGqWsy2gd7dWXX414ALi8A6X7
transaction
50bb96f0120c81d7116cb3f044f1c52e7d4f669c92b1a8f202bfc8795c02a538
spent
true